Discover more about Barron Field - Texas State Historic Marker

Nestled in Fort Worth, Texas, Barron Field stands as a revered historical landmark that holds a special place in the heart of aviation enthusiasts and history buffs alike. Once a bustling military airfield, it serves as a testament to the area's significant contributions to the aviation industry during pivotal moments in American history. Visitors can stroll around the site, taking in the remnants of the past while enjoying the serene natural surroundings that frame this historic location. The field is not just a place to view historical markers; it offers a glimpse into the lives of those who served and trained here, making it a poignant spot for reflection. As a tourist attraction, Barron Field is ideal for families, history lovers, and anyone with a keen interest in aviation. The historical markers provide valuable insights into the role the field played during its operational years, narrating stories of bravery and innovation that shaped the aviation landscape.
